C’et quoi configuration des calculateurs : calculateur d’estimation premium
La configuration des calculateurs désigne l’ensemble des réglages, paramétrages logiciels, affectations réseau, codages fonctionnels et opérations de validation qui permettent à un calculateur électronique de fonctionner correctement dans un véhicule, une machine industrielle ou un système embarqué. Utilisez le calculateur ci-dessous pour estimer le temps, le coût et la répartition du travail d’un projet de configuration.
Comprendre vraiment la configuration des calculateurs
Quand on demande en français « c’et quoi configuration des calculateurs ? », la réponse la plus simple est la suivante : il s’agit du processus qui consiste à préparer, régler, coder et valider un calculateur électronique afin qu’il remplisse sa fonction dans un système donné. Dans l’industrie automobile, un calculateur peut piloter le moteur, la boîte de vitesses, le freinage, l’airbag, la direction assistée, la climatisation, les aides à la conduite ou encore l’infodivertissement. Dans l’industrie au sens large, le terme peut aussi couvrir des automates, des contrôleurs embarqués ou des unités de contrôle industriel.
La configuration ne se limite pas à « brancher un boîtier ». Elle englobe souvent le chargement d’un logiciel, le codage de variantes, l’attribution d’identifiants sur le réseau, la définition des paramètres de diagnostic, l’activation de fonctions, la protection cybersécurité, la calibration et enfin la vérification que tout communique correctement. Dans les systèmes modernes, cette étape est déterminante car une erreur minime peut provoquer des défauts de communication, une surconsommation, un dysfonctionnement sécurité ou un rejet en homologation.
Pourquoi la configuration des calculateurs est devenue stratégique
Les véhicules et équipements connectés contiennent un nombre croissant d’unités électroniques. Sur les plateformes récentes, la logique logicielle représente une part majeure de la valeur du produit. Plus il y a de fonctions, plus la phase de configuration prend de l’importance. Une architecture simple avec quelques calculateurs CAN peut être relativement rapide à intégrer. À l’inverse, une architecture zonale, Ethernet ou à forte criticité nécessite des règles de versionnage, des profils de sécurité et des campagnes de validation beaucoup plus poussées.
La pression réglementaire renforce aussi cet enjeu. Les fonctions liées aux émissions, à la sécurité active, aux freins, à la direction et à l’aide à la conduite demandent une traçabilité stricte. Il faut savoir quelle version logicielle est installée, avec quels paramètres, dans quelle configuration, à quelle date et selon quel protocole de test.
Ce que contient concrètement une configuration
- Le firmware ou logiciel embarqué principal.
- Les fichiers de calibration et de paramètres.
- Les variantes produit selon pays, niveau de finition ou motorisation.
- Les réglages réseau : adresses, baud rate, tables de communication, messages autorisés.
- Les fonctions de diagnostic : DTC, sessions UDS, flash, télécodage.
- Les éléments de cybersécurité : authentification, accès sécurisé, signatures.
- Les dépendances vers d’autres calculateurs ou passerelles.
- Les scripts de test et les preuves de validation.
Les grandes étapes d’un projet de configuration
- Analyse du besoin : on identifie les fonctions, les interfaces réseau, les contraintes de sécurité, les variantes et les règles de conformité.
- Préparation des fichiers : les équipes assemblent le logiciel, les paramètres, les configurations de diagnostic et les métadonnées de version.
- Codage ou télécodage : le calculateur reçoit ses options selon le véhicule ou la machine cible.
- Intégration réseau : on vérifie les échanges CAN, LIN, FlexRay ou Ethernet, les latences, les conflits d’adressage et la cohérence des messages.
- Validation fonctionnelle : tests en banc, en HIL, en atelier ou sur véhicule réel.
- Documentation et traçabilité : archivage des versions, numéro de lot, résultats de tests, conformité et diffusion industrielle.
Exemple simple dans l’automobile
Supposons qu’un constructeur installe un nouveau calculateur d’aide au stationnement. La configuration va inclure le chargement du logiciel, l’association au réseau CAN carrosserie, l’activation de capteurs selon la version du véhicule, l’adaptation à la longueur du véhicule, l’interface avec l’écran central et l’enregistrement des paramètres de diagnostic. Si la voiture existe en plusieurs finitions, le même calculateur pourra être configuré différemment selon la présence d’une caméra, d’un avertisseur sonore évolué ou d’un écran spécifique.
Impact du nombre de calculateurs sur l’effort d’intégration
Le nombre de calculateurs n’augmente pas le travail de manière purement linéaire. Au début, chaque boîtier supplémentaire ajoute une charge logique. Mais à partir d’un certain seuil, l’effort de coordination monte plus vite, car les interactions entre systèmes se multiplient. Les défauts deviennent plus difficiles à isoler : un problème de gateway, de synchronisation temporelle ou de version logicielle peut affecter plusieurs fonctions à la fois. C’est pour cela que les estimateurs sérieux incluent des coefficients de complexité, d’architecture réseau et de validation.
| Architecture ou indicateur | Valeur observée | Interprétation pour la configuration | Source |
|---|---|---|---|
| Lignes de code dans un véhicule moderne | Environ 100 millions de lignes de code | La configuration ne concerne plus seulement du matériel, mais un patrimoine logiciel massif et interconnecté. | U.S. Department of Energy, Vehicle Technologies Office |
| Part de la valeur véhicule liée à l’électronique et au logiciel | Souvent estimée entre 30 % et 40 % selon le segment | Les décisions de configuration ont un impact direct sur les coûts, la qualité et le lancement série. | Analyse industrielle et publications universitaires |
| Bus CAN classique | Jusqu’à 1 Mbit/s | Adapté à de nombreuses fonctions, mais peut devenir limité pour les fonctions à haut débit. | NHTSA et documentation technique standard |
| Automotive Ethernet | 100 Mbit/s à 1 Gbit/s selon l’usage | Exige des stratégies de configuration plus avancées pour la bande passante, la sécurité et le diagnostic. | Publications académiques et guides industriels |
Différence entre configuration, codage, calibration et programmation
Ces termes sont proches, mais ils ne veulent pas toujours dire la même chose :
- Programmation : chargement du logiciel ou du firmware dans le calculateur.
- Configuration : définition globale des paramètres, variantes et liaisons nécessaires au fonctionnement du système.
- Codage : activation de fonctions ou d’options via des valeurs ou profils spécifiques.
- Calibration : réglage fin des seuils, cartes, temporisations et lois de commande pour atteindre des performances ciblées.
Un projet réel combine souvent les quatre. Par exemple, après programmation d’un nouveau logiciel moteur, les équipes appliquent une calibration de base, réalisent un codage lié au marché puis finalisent la configuration réseau et diagnostic.
Les facteurs qui font exploser les coûts
Dans un budget de configuration des calculateurs, certains postes sont plus sensibles que d’autres. Le premier est la criticité fonctionnelle. Un calculateur de confort simple n’exige pas le même niveau de démonstration qu’un calculateur de freinage. Le second est l’interdépendance : plus il faut dialoguer avec d’autres systèmes, plus l’effort d’intégration grimpe. Le troisième est la maturité outillage. Une entreprise équipée de bons scripts de flash, d’un référentiel de versions, d’une gestion stricte des exigences et d’une automatisation de test réduit fortement les reprises.
Le niveau de cybersécurité devient aussi un levier central. Les architectures récentes imposent une gestion des accès, des certificats, des signatures logicielles et parfois des mises à jour sécurisées à distance. Cela ajoute des étapes de validation qui doivent être prises en compte dans tout calcul de charge.
| Niveau de projet | Heures typiques par calculateur | Tests associés | Risque de dérive |
|---|---|---|---|
| Basique | 4 à 8 h | Chargement, contrôle communication, lecture défauts | Faible à modéré |
| Standard | 8 à 16 h | Tests fonctionnels, codage variantes, validation atelier | Modéré |
| Avancé | 16 à 30 h | Intégration multi-réseaux, cybersécurité, non-régression | Élevé |
| Critique sécurité | 30 h et plus | Validation renforcée, traçabilité complète, exigences sûreté | Très élevé |
Comment lire les résultats du calculateur ci-dessus
L’outil de cette page produit une estimation opérationnelle. Il part d’une base horaire moyenne par calculateur, puis applique des multiplicateurs selon la complexité, le réseau utilisé, le niveau de test et le facteur d’intégration. Le résultat final affiche généralement quatre indicateurs utiles :
- Heures totales estimées : l’effort global du projet.
- Coût estimé : les heures multipliées par votre taux horaire.
- Temps moyen par calculateur : indicateur de productivité ou de difficulté.
- Marge de risque : réserve utile pour absorber reprises, anomalies et écarts de versions.
Le graphique associé montre la répartition type entre préparation, configuration, validation et marge de risque. Cela aide à expliquer au management qu’une grande partie du travail n’est pas visible physiquement sur le produit : elle se situe dans la préparation des fichiers, l’analyse des logs, les tests et la documentation.
Bonnes pratiques pour réussir une configuration des calculateurs
- Mettre en place une gestion de configuration stricte avec versions, statuts et historique.
- Centraliser les fichiers de paramètres dans un référentiel unique et contrôlé.
- Automatiser le flash, le télécodage et les vérifications post-configuration.
- Définir des matrices de compatibilité entre calculateurs, passerelles et versions logicielles.
- Documenter les dépendances réseau, y compris les timings et les règles de diagnostic.
- Prévoir des tests de non-régression dès qu’un calculateur est mis à jour.
- Intégrer très tôt les aspects cybersécurité et conformité réglementaire.
Erreurs fréquentes à éviter
- Utiliser une version de paramétrage non alignée avec le firmware.
- Ignorer les dépendances d’un gateway ou d’un autre calculateur maître.
- Sous-estimer le temps nécessaire aux essais et à l’analyse des défauts intermittents.
- Ne pas tracer précisément la configuration réellement installée sur le véhicule ou le banc.
- Valider une fonction localement sans vérifier le comportement système global.
Pourquoi les sources officielles sont utiles
Pour approfondir le sujet, les sources gouvernementales et universitaires sont précieuses car elles fournissent des éléments fiables sur la sécurité automobile, les architectures de véhicules et les enjeux de logiciels embarqués. Elles aident à distinguer le vocabulaire marketing de la réalité technique. Voici quelques ressources utiles :
- National Highway Traffic Safety Administration (NHTSA) pour les exigences de sécurité et les rappels liés à l’électronique automobile.
- U.S. Department of Energy – Vehicle Technologies Office pour les analyses sur les logiciels, l’électronique et l’évolution des véhicules.
- MIT OpenCourseWare pour des bases académiques en systèmes embarqués, architecture logicielle et ingénierie des systèmes.
En résumé
La meilleure réponse à la question « c’et quoi configuration des calculateurs ? » est qu’il s’agit d’une discipline d’ingénierie à part entière, au croisement du logiciel, de l’électronique, du réseau embarqué, du diagnostic et de la validation. Plus les systèmes deviennent connectés, intelligents et réglementés, plus la configuration devient critique. Elle conditionne la fiabilité, la sécurité, la conformité et la rapidité d’industrialisation.
Si vous devez chiffrer un projet, n’oubliez jamais que le nombre de calculateurs n’est qu’un point de départ. La vraie difficulté vient de leurs interactions, de leur criticité, du niveau de tests demandé et de la qualité des outils disponibles. C’est précisément la logique reprise dans le calculateur de cette page : convertir une réalité technique complexe en une estimation exploitable, lisible et défendable.